Self-love is a deeply personal journey that I have come to appreciate more with time. Living in New York, a city that never sleeps and bursts with diversity, I often find myself reflecting on what it truly means to love myself amidst the hustle and bustle. It's not just about confidence or appearance; it's about embracing every part of who you are, including your flaws and imperfections. Practicing self-love starts with acknowledging your worth without seeking validation from others. For me, this meant setting personal boundaries and spending time understanding what makes me happy independent of outside influences. Using hashtags like #me and #LoveYourself isn't just social media jargon—they are reminders to celebrate personal growth and authenticity daily. One practical way I nurture self-love is through journaling my thoughts and feelings. It helps me stay connected with my inner self and track my progress over time. Additionally, surrounding myself with supportive communities, whether online or in person, keeps me motivated and reminds me that self-love is a shared experience. If you’re on your own journey of self-discovery, remember that it’s okay to have moments of doubt. These moments are part of the process and offer opportunities to learn and grow even stronger in loving yourself. Take the time to explore your passions, forgive your mistakes, and treat yourself with the kindness you deserve. Ultimately, loving yourself is a powerful foundation that influences every other relationship and aspect of life. It’s a continual, evolving process—one that is deeply rewarding and essential for personal happiness.
